The Dos and Don'ts of Vinyl Fence Panel Installation
Vinyl fence panels can add an appealing touch to your home. Before you get started however, you'll need to know a few facts about the process. This article will go over some of the dos and don'ts.
Preparation
The area should be prepared prior to when you put up your vinyl fence is crucial. This can include clearing off the area and clearing out any snow and ice. If you have large objects to remove them from the fence.
After clearing out all obstacles, measure and mark the area you want to install your fence. Use a map or fencing supply store's online mapping tool to aid in this process.
You can also contact your local building inspector to make sure your fence is compliant with zoning regulations. Certain local zoning laws may restrict the height, the number of posts, and the material used to construct the fence.
Before you begin, make sure to check the location of any utility lines or easements. If you live in a hilly or sloped area, be sure that you contour it properly. This can be a difficult process.
Next, you'll need to prepare the posts. To prepare them, you'll need two 60 pound bags of concrete for each four-inch post and two 80-pound bags concrete for each post of five inches. The posts shouldn't be placed less than six inches beneath the required level. This will ensure that they are safe.
The top rail must be placed into the posts. To ensure that the rail is at the proper height, it must be measured. Based on your preference, you can opt to use aluminum u-channel or using screws to fix it to the posts.
You'll then have to secure the posts with gravel. To secure the gravel, you'll require a rod to tamp it. It is also possible to put a layer of clear silicone caulk to the top of the post to prevent it from rusting.
Dos and don'ts
When installing vinyl fence panels, there are some things to be considered. These include the correct preparation, the proper installation and following the instructions to an exact. A properly constructed fence is crucial for your security and the long term value of your fencing investment.
The best way to approach this is to ensure you check with your local building inspector or planning and the zoning department. In certain cases, you may need a permit for installation. You'll need an agreement from your community if reside in a planned neighborhood.
It is essential to ensure that your posts are level when installing your vinyl fence. A quality post level is required to accomplish this. You can get a high-quality post level at your local hardware store or at the home depot.
The size of your fence is another thing to think about. A fence of 6x6 vinyl should be installed at least 12 inches below the ground. The fence could crack or break if they're not at least twelve inches below the ground.
Additionally, you'll have to mark out the layout of your fence. This can be accomplished using the help of a measuring wheel or using an invisible line. To ensure that posts are straight it is recommended to use the staking technique. A string line can serve to guide the middle post.
One last tip to remember is that your fence has to be able to withstand the force of wind. While a powerful wind may not break or crack your fence, it can cause it to lean. The wind won't be able to move between the posts if they're too close to each other.
Costs
Vinyl fence panels vary in price, based on the kind and quality of the material used and the amount of labor required. Some vinyl fences are at a cost of as little as $25 per linear foot, but others can cost up to $60 or more.
Pre-assembled panels are available from certain companies, and can be less expensive than the materials. These panels are also less labor-intensive.
If you're uncertain of how much your vinyl fence project will cost, you can use an estimate tool that can estimate the labor and materials required. This tool requires the measurements of your home and the length of fence you'd like to build, as well as your zip code. Once you have this information, you can utilize a calculator to figure out how much it will cost to construct your fence.
Purchasing vinyl fence panels can cost from $10 to $75 per panel, while labor rates can vary between $35 and $50 per hour. Some contractors don't be charged by linear feet and instead will charge by the number of panels they install.
Vinyl fences are an excellent option for homeowners who want an easy maintenance and durable fence. They are available in many styles, such as ranch or privacy, as well as picket. They can be as short as 3' tall or as long as 8feet tall.
Post caps can be used to make your fence standout. They are available in many styles, ranging from simple to elegant. Many include lights. If you live in a region with strong winds, you should consider using metal supports. They can prolong the life of your fence and allow it to resist the elements.
Incorporating accessories to your fencing such as gates is a way to increase the total cost of your project. For example, a single gate will cost more than standard fencing panels while double gates will cost more than a traditional fence.
